Ukrainian President Calls Crimea 'Without Civilization and Infrastructure'
(Baonghean.vn) - Speaking to the press, Ukrainian President Vladimir Zelensky declared that, under the Ukrainian legislature, Crimea has no civilization or infrastructure.

Ukrainian President Vladimir Zelensky speaks to the press on October 10. Photo: TASS |
"Let's be honest once: Who regularly likes to go to Crimea for vacation? We understand that there is no civilization and infrastructure there," President Zelensky told reporters.
President Zelensky added that "the current situation in Crimea is very complicated", and "everything depends on the people living there".
On the other hand, the Ukrainian leader asserted: "We love Crimea, because Crimea belongs to us. Coming to Crimea is also because of love for the peninsula".

Following the coup in Ukraine in February 2014, the authorities of Crimea and Sevastopol held a referendum on joining Russia, and received more than 97% of the voters' votes in favor.
On March 18, 2014, Russian President Vladimir Putin signed a decree on the annexation of the Republic of Crimea and Sevastopol into the Russian Federation, and this document was approved by the Russian Parliament on March 21, 2014.
Not recognizing the results of the referendum, since 2014 Kiev has refused to recognize Crimea as part of Russia.
